QA Specialist

Posted May 20

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in Uruguay.

📋 Description

• Develop detailed, comprehensive, and well-organized test plans and cases.

• Assess, prioritize, plan, and coordinate testing activities effectively.

• Design, enhance, and refine test processes, including the establishment of test environments and tools, to maximize the efficiency and effectiveness of release test cycles.

• Create, execute, and analyze test cases, as well as generate test reports to monitor results.

• Identify, log, and document bugs systematically.

• Conduct thorough regression testing once bugs have been resolved.

• Collaborate with the Development Team to gather software requirements and update test cases accordingly.

• Perform additional responsibilities as assigned.


⛳️ Requirements

• At least 3 years of experience in Application (Hardware & Software) support and troubleshooting.

• Thorough knowledge and experience with processes, methods, and standards in software testing and quality assurance.

• Strong understanding of common web browsers and the Windows operating system.

• Experience in manual/exploratory testing and agile software quality assurance.

• Familiarity with common developer tools as well as H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and Ruby on Rails.

• A degree or diploma that adds value to the organization is regarded as an asset.

• Detail-oriented, innovative, and possess a passion for helping clients achieve their objectives.

• Self-driven with the ability to build and maintain strong relationships through a client-focused approach.

• Ability to work independently and collaboratively as part of a diverse team.

• Technical, analytical, and results-oriented mindset, with the capability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.

• Well-organized, with excellent time management skills and strong written, verbal, and general communication abilities.

• Proficient in English (both spoken and written). Knowledge of an additional language is considered an asset.
